Understanding Gucci Product Codes and Authentication
Gucci, like other luxury brands, uses complex alphanumeric codes to identify individual products. These codes are crucial for tracking inventory, managing distribution, and authenticating genuine items. The code itself typically includes information about the product's style, color, material, and manufacturing details. While the specific meaning of each digit or letter within the code isn't publicly available, the code's presence is vital for verification.
The absence of "Gucci 87201" on the official Gucci website (Gucci official website USA) raises significant concerns. Genuine Gucci products are meticulously documented and accessible through the brand's official channels. The lack of this code on their site suggests one of several possibilities:
* The code is outdated or discontinued: Gucci regularly updates its product lines. Older models may no longer be listed on the website, and their codes might be archived internally. However, even discontinued items usually have some record within the brand's database.
* The code is inaccurate or misspelled: A slight error in the code could prevent its identification on the website's search function. Double-checking the code for accuracy is essential.
* The product is counterfeit: This is the most likely scenario given the exceptionally low price of $65.00. Counterfeiters often use fabricated codes or slightly altered genuine codes to deceive buyers.
The Importance of the Gucci Bag QR Code and Serial Number Lookup
Authentic Gucci bags often feature a QR code and a serial number. The QR code, when scanned with a smartphone, ideally links to the Gucci website, confirming the bag's authenticity. The serial number, usually found on a small leather tag or embossed inside the bag, can be used for verification through Gucci's official authentication services or authorized retailers. The Gucci bag serial number lookup process, if available, allows customers to input the serial number to verify the product's legitimacy. However, Gucci's authentication services are not always readily accessible to the general public and often involve contacting customer service directly.
The absence of a verifiable QR code or serial number significantly increases the likelihood of a counterfeit product. Buyers should be extremely wary of any Gucci bag, especially a Gucci boutique bag, lacking these crucial authentication features.
